Gaza - Saba:

The Democratic Front for the Liberation of Palestine (DFLP) condemned on Friday the international community's failure to stop the brutal massacres perpetrated by the fascist Zionist state against the Palestinian people in the Gaza Strip.

In a statement issued on Friday, the DFLP affirmed that there can be no security or stability in the region unless the Palestinian people achieve their full national rights to freedom, self-determination, independence, and the right of return.

The Front said: The policies of the head of fascism in the occupying entity, Benjamin Netanyahu, have become emptying negotiations with mediators of their usefulness, and turning them into a maneuver to cover up his resort to more massacres throughout the Gaza Strip, from north to south, causing hundreds of martyrs in less than 36 hours, with the aim of drowning the Strip in blood, after his predecessors failed to drown it in the sea.

The Front is betting that more killing, siege, starvation, and thirst will undermine the will of our people and their valiant resistance, and that he will impose his conditions on the mediators and the Palestinian people, enabling him to achieve his project based on emptying the Gaza Strip of its population and annexing it to the enemy state, in his project called “Greater Israel,” under the support and backing of the United States, which he has not succeeded in covering up due to some disagreements between Tel Aviv and Washington.

The Democratic Front called on UN Secretary-General António Guterres, the Arab Group, and friends at the United Nations to convene a Security Council meeting and issue a resolution under Chapter VII requiring the fascist Zionist state to halt its criminal actions, immediately cease hostilities, open the crossings, and allow the flow of aid to save the Palestinian people from starvation or death under the rubble.

The Democratic Front emphasized that there will be no security or stability in the region without the legitimate national rights of our people to freedom and a fully sovereign, independent state with al-Quds as its capital, on the June 4, 1967 borders, and without a resolution of the refugee issue in accordance with Resolution 194, which guarantees their right to return to the homes and properties from which they were displaced since 1948.

The Front concluded: Netanyahu's dark dreams will be shattered by the steadfastness of Palestinians in the homeland and diaspora, and his fate will inevitably be brought before the International Criminal Court, in addition to his dark fate at the Zionist level, after his and his family's corruption was proven.
